This open tender invites qualified contractors to submit bids for the refurbishment of the orangekloof offices located in table mountain national park, western cape. The project requires building services and must be completed by the closing date of 5 may 2026. Contractors with relevant experience in office refurbishment and compliance with south african procurement regulations are encouraged to apply.

Date & Time
Tuesday, 05 May 2026 - 11:00
Venue
Eco Museum, Orangekloof in Table Mountain National Park
Important: Attendance at this briefing session is mandatory. Bids from suppliers who do not attend may be disqualified.
Full tender documents will only be available at the compulsory clarification meeting. A non-refundable tender deposit of r 300-00 payable in cash only, is required on collection of the tender documents. There are NO card facilities available.
